Choose materials that cut wear and boost service life
Small hardware upgrades often pay for themselves within a season.
garage door repair college station
Pick nylon rollers with sealed bearings to reduce rattle and lower motor strain. Step up bracket thickness on heavy panels to limit flex and fastener creep. Right parts tame vibration.
Match springs to door weight and cycle goals. Measure each panel, balance point, and shaft diameter. For garage door spring repair on an older steel door, consider upgraded wire size so balance stays even. Use a dry-film lube on rollers, because too much lube collects grit. Guard quality with proofs that uncover hidden risks
Use a short checklist at each milestone.
garage door repair college station
Verify track plumb with a torpedo level, then double-check fastener torque with a preset driver. Test photo eyes with a low box to confirm obstruction reversal. Run two full cycles and listen for rub or hum. Proof beats promise every time.
Document changes so the next fix starts smarter. Note bracket positions by hole number. In garage door repair after a storm, check anchor split before final torque. When in doubt, re-square and re-level. A written pass list keeps quality repeatable.
Plan care and lifecycle moves that pay you back
Good doors stay that way with tiny habits.
garage door repair college station
Every quarter, wipe tracks, clean lenses, and tighten visible fasteners. Inspect bottom seal for tears, then touch springs with the right products. A few minutes protects seasons of use.
Keep a log with dates and changes. Note noise patterns by season, and keep receipts for major parts.
